导读:MySQL是一款常用的关系型数据库管理系统,但在使用过程中可能会出现内存占用高的情况 。本文将介绍如何降低MySQL的内存使用率 。
1. 优化查询语句
查询语句的优化可以减少MySQL的内存使用率 。可以通过使用索引、避免使用SELECT *等方法来优化查询语句 。
2. 减少连接数
MySQL每个连接都会占用一定的内存资源 , 因此减少不必要的连接数可以有效降低内存使用率 。可以通过使用连接池等方法来减少连接数 。
3. 调整缓冲区大小
MySQL的缓冲区大小对内存使用率有着很大的影响 。可以通过调整缓冲区大小来降低内存使用率 。可以通过修改my.cnf文件中的参数来调整缓冲区大小 。
4. 使用分区表
如果数据量很大,可以考虑使用分区表来分散数据存储,从而降低内存使用率 。
5. 定期清理无用数据
MySQL中存在大量的无用数据 , 例如日志、临时表等,这些数据会占用大量的内存资源 。定期清理无用数据可以有效降低内存使用率 。
【mysql设置内存占用 降低MySQL内存使用率】总结:以上是降低MySQL内存使用率的五种方法,可以根据实际情况选择合适的方法进行优化,从而提高MySQL的性能 。
推荐阅读
- 魔渊之刃服务器出了什么问题? 魔渊之刃服务器异常怎么了
- mysql重装系统后
- mysql 联合索引 数据结构 mysql建表加联合索引
- mysqlab公司 mysqldba上海
- 引用类型的参数 引用参数mysql 类型
- mysql5.7主从 mysql辨别主从库
- cmd进mysql命令 cmd进入mysql密码
- mysql日期格式转换 mysql改日期格式
- 查询mysql表大小 查mysql每个表大小